Honey Sweetie Acres

Honey Sweetie Acres is a Owensville, Ohio based shop that blends honey products with goat-inspired skincare. Located at 220 W Main St in Owensville, the store offers a range of items such as handmade soaps, lip balms, and skincare products that incorporate honey and other natural ingredients. Customers mention the honey as fantastic and highlight the shop’s diverse product lineup that includes soaps and lotions alongside other bee-derived goods. The business maintains both a retail storefront and an online store, and it participates in local markets like City Flea, giving customers flexible buying options. Shoppers can order online and pick up in-store, or browse at the in-person location in Owensville. Visitors also have opportunities to visit the farm during events such as Bonding with Babies, which adds a hands-on farm experience to the shopping. With a focus on natural products and a hometown feel, Honey Sweetie Acres in Ohio offers local honey in Owensville and a growing line of skincare that continues to attract loyal customers.

Processing

Raw & Unfiltered Status

How honey is processed after harvest makes a significant difference in what ends up in the jar. Raw honey preserves the enzymes, pollen, and antioxidants that heat destroys. Unfiltered honey retains the fine particles of beeswax, propolis, and pollen that commercial filtering removes. Crystallization is actually a sign of raw, minimally processed honey, not a flaw.

Varietals

Honey Varietals

Honey takes on the flavor, color, and aroma of whatever flowers the bees are foraging. A jar of pale, mild clover honey tastes nothing like dark, earthy buckwheat, even if both come from hives in the same county. Seasonal and regional variation is part of what makes local honey worth seeking out. No two batches are exactly alike.

Health

Local Honey & Allergies

One of the most common reasons people seek out local honey is the belief that it can help with seasonal allergies. Bees collect pollen from nearby plants, trace amounts end up in the honey, and regularly eating that honey may help your body build tolerance over time. For those interested in trying it, raw and unfiltered honey is preferred, since commercial processing removes most pollen content.
